S7-200 EM231

EM231 压力变送器输入4-20HA电流 压力范围(-0.1-1MP)
1。怎样显示负压?
2.怎样显示压力?
3.求梯形图说明

最佳答案

首先你的模拟量输入量程为4--20mA,而EM231的量程只有0--20mA档,参考下图拨码开关选择。
对应PLC里的值为0--32000,那么4---20mA对应的是6400---32000.
那么对应你的压力值就是,-0.1MPa到1MPa
模拟量输入计算公式:20/32000=0.000625,对应的数字量没增加1,模拟量增加0.000625mA,如果你要是选用触摸屏显示,则需要输入的值为实数值,那么你就要将模拟量输入寄存器里的值(也就是AIW0里的值)乘以0.000625,当然不能直接相乘,首先你要将AIW0里的值利用MOV_W指令送入VW0里,然后再将VW0里的值进行转换,利用I_DI这个指令(将整数送入双整数里),输送到VD10里,这是因为用浮点算法比较麻烦,所以建议将0.000625乘以100000,然后再进行计算,将我给你的程序示例里的3125改成625即可,最后在VD10里就能监控到你需要的模拟量输入值乘以100000的值,然后再转换成压力值就可以了,或者你也可以用F105进行转换会更方便一些,不过我没使用过。具体转换成压力值,你可以用1.1MPa/32000得到的数据替换625即可。

图片说明:

S7-200 EM231  S7-200 EM231  

提问者对于答案的评价:
OK

专家置评

已阅,最佳答案正确。

原创文章,作者:more0621,如若转载,请注明出处:https://www.zhaoplc.com/plc202275.html

(0)
打赏 微信扫一扫 微信扫一扫 支付宝扫一扫 支付宝扫一扫
上一篇 2017年11月1日 上午12:13
下一篇 2017年11月1日 上午12:13

相关推荐